2005 General Session Summary for HB0148 Bill No.: HB0148 Drafter: LGC LSO No.: 05LSO-0190 Effective Date: Enrolled Act No.: HEA0104 Chapter No.: 200 Prime Sponsor: Representative Lockhart Catch Title: Veterans' memorial museum & National Guard artifact support. Subject: Providing funding and authorization for positions for the Wyoming veterans' memorial museum and National Guard artifact support. Summary/Major Elements: Provides funding and authorization to the department of state parks and cultural resources to hire one full time and one part time position to staff and administer the Wyoming veterans' memorial museum in Casper. Provides funding and authorization to the department of state parks and cultural resources to hire one part time position to inventory, categorize and catalogue historic National Guard materials in Cheyenne.
WORKING DRAFT ORIGINAL HOUSE BILL NO. 0148 ENROLLED ACT NO. 104, H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ES FIFTY-EIGHTH L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F WYOMING 2005 GENERAL SESSION AN ACT relating to the Wyoming veterans' memorial museum; providing an appropriation and authorizing positions; providing a temporary position for accumulated National Guard artifacts; and providing for an effective date. Be It Enacted by the Legislature of the State of Wyoming: Section 1. One hundred fifty thousand dollars ($150,000.00) is appropriated from the general fund to the department of state parks and cultural resources to fund one (1) full-time position, one (1) part-time position to staff and administer the Wyoming veterans' memorial museum and one (1) temporary position to inventory, categorize and catalogue historic National Guard materials stored in Cheyenne. One (1) full-time position and the part-time position shall be located at the Wyoming veterans' memorial museum. One (1) temporary position shall be employed in Cheyenne. Section 2. This act is effective immediately upon co m pletion of all acts necessary for a bill to become law as provided by Article 4, Section 8 of the Wyoming Constit u tion.
